Main Material: Corten Steel (Weathering Steel)
The primary material used in shipping containers is Corten steel, also known as weathering steel. This material was specifically developed for harsh environments and long-term outdoor use.
Why Corten Steel Is Used
Corten steel offers several advantages:
-
Excellent corrosion resistance
-
High structural strength
-
Long lifespan in harsh weather conditions
-
Minimal maintenance requirements
-
Ability to withstand ocean transport
Unlike regular steel, Corten steel forms a protective layer when exposed to moisture, which slows down rust and prevents deeper corrosion.
This makes shipping containers ideal for outdoor use across various climates in the United States, including coastal, humid, and cold regions.
Shipping Container Frame and Structure
The frame is the strongest part of the container and provides overall structural integrity.
Structural Components Include:
-
Corner posts
-
Top and bottom rails
-
Cross members
-
Corner castings
These components allow containers to be stacked, lifted by cranes, and transported safely. Shipping containers are designed to support heavy loads and stacking up to nine containers high.
Shipping Container Walls and Roof
The walls and roof are made from corrugated Corten steel panels.
Benefits of Corrugated Steel Design
-
Increased strength and rigidity
-
Resistance to dents and damage
-
Improved structural durability
-
Better weight distribution
The corrugated design strengthens the container while keeping the weight manageable.
Shipping Container Flooring Material
Most shipping container floors are made from marine-grade plywood, typically 28mm thick.
Flooring Features
-
High load-bearing capacity
-
Moisture resistance
-
Durable and long-lasting
-
Designed for heavy cargo and equipment
Marine-grade plywood is chosen because it performs well in humid environments and under heavy use.
Some containers may also use steel flooring for specialized applications.
Shipping Container Doors and Seals
Shipping container doors are made from reinforced steel and include secure locking mechanisms.
Key Door Features
-
Heavy-duty steel construction
-
Locking bars and secure handles
-
Weather-resistant rubber seals
-
Designed to keep out water, dust, and pests
These seals help ensure containers remain wind and watertight, protecting contents from weather damage.

Why Shipping Containers Are So Durable
Shipping containers are designed for global cargo transport, meaning they must withstand:
-
Extreme weather conditions
-
Saltwater exposure
-
Heavy cargo loads
-
Constant handling and movement
Because of this, containers often remain functional for 20–30 years or more, even after being retired from shipping service.
How Material Quality Affects Lifespan
The quality of materials directly impacts container longevity.
New Containers
-
Made from fresh, high-quality Corten steel
-
Longest lifespan (25–30+ years)
Used Containers
-
Still structurally strong
-
Typically last 10–20+ years with proper maintenance
Even used containers offer excellent durability due to their original construction quality.
